> Can you shortly describe what's needed to have DNSSEC working? How does
> it work? Just add a new field or something?
You can search google for "How to setup DNSSEC?" and you will find the
HOWTOs and more. Also you can install "bind9-doc" which describe how to
setup DNSSEC.
I was strictly following the Bv9ARM manual and then the files from
/usr/share/doc/bind9-doc/ and it just worked.
NOTE: Do NOT FORGET to update the serial number before signing
the zones because otherwise you will run into troubles..
